## Versioning: Spindlekit Component Library

Spindlekit follows strict semver. Breaking prop changes require a major bump plus a migration note in the changelog; visual-only tweaks are patches. Never publish from a local machine — the Harlowe release pipeline signs and tags every build. Consumers pin minor versions, so coordinate majors with the platform channel first. The release checklist and deprecation policy are documented on the internal versioning page.

wiki page, kahog-hahig: https://vault.zemvargrid.internal/display/deploy/repo/settings/merge_requests/job/settings/6f3b933774dbc5320a4daa18

## Deployment — Pointsledger

Pointsledger is the append-only ledger for loyalty points. Deploys are blue-green; the standby replays the event log before taking traffic, so expect a few minutes of lag on cut-over. Never deploy while a reconciliation job is running — check the jobs dashboard first. Schema migrations ship separately and must land one release ahead. Rollback is a traffic flip, no data changes. The service boots with the configuration below.

config for tagaf-bawif:
[norok]
host = norok.ordinworks.local
user = norok_svc
database = norok_prod

Subject: Tilecache layer — release 1.9 rollout

New folks: Tilecache fronts the Mapwright renderer. 1.9 ships the LRU eviction fix and warms zoom levels 4–9 on deploy. Rollout is canary-first, Durnmoor region only, 24h bake. Don't flush the cache manually during bake — it invalidates the comparison metrics. Roll back via the standard script if hit ratio drops below 80%. Verify your canary against the build token below.

session token of kafop-yahop = htk4_fa63

Renamed `SCAN_BRIDGE_MODE` to `SCANLINE_BRIDGE_MODE` for consistency with the rest of the Scanline namespace. Old name still read with a deprecation warning until v4. Reviewer notes: the decoder pool size moved from code to env (`SCANLINE_POOL_SIZE`, default 4), and the hardware handshake now requires the device credential at startup instead of first scan. Migration for existing deployments is a two-line edit to scanline.env: update the renamed setting, then add the handshake credential on the following line.

sealed setting: LEDGER_TOKEN20=6148d35bbb480b0ab79e